To find the value of x, we need to determine the median of the given expressions and set it equal to 12.

The expressions in ascending order are:

x + 1, 2x - 1, 3x + 4, 3x + 4

The median is the middle value when the expressions are arranged in ascending order. Since there are four expressions, the median will be the average of the two middle values.

The two middle values are 2x - 1 and 3x + 4.

To find the average, we add these two expressions and divide by 2:

(2x - 1 + 3x + 4) / 2 = (5x + 3) / 2

We set the median equal to 12:

(5x + 3) / 2 = 12

To solve for x, we multiply both sides of the equation by 2 and then subtract 3:

5x + 3 = 24

5x = 24 - 3

5x = 21

x = 21 / 5

x = 4.2

Therefore, the value of x is 4.2.
